Native vs. Hybrid in 2026: Why Swift Still Rules Canadian Tech

Swift mobile app development Canada

The debate between native and hybrid mobile apps has been a hot topic in the tech world for years. Native apps, built with platform-specific languages like Swift for iOS, are known for high performance, smooth user experience, and full access to device features. Hybrid apps, in contrast, use a single codebase for multiple platforms, allowing faster development and lower upfront costs, often at the expense of speed, UX, and device integration.

In Canada, this decision matters more than ever. With industries such as fintech, healthcare, e-commerce, and education rapidly embracing digital solutions, businesses need apps that are secure, reliable, and capable of handling complex functionality. For companies targeting the iOS ecosystem, Swift mobile app development Canada remains the clear leader, powering apps that are fast, scalable, and future-ready.

This guide examines the debate over native vs. hybrid app development in Canada, comparing performance, user experience, cost, and long-term viability. By the end, you’ll understand why iOS app development in Canada continues to favor Swift, and how choosing the right approach can impact your app’s success.

Understanding Native and Hybrid Mobile Apps

Choosing the right mobile app development approach begins with understanding the differences between native and hybrid apps, their strengths, and their limitations. This knowledge is essential for businesses in Canada aiming to deliver high-performing, user-friendly apps.

Swift mobile app development Canada

What Is Native App Development?

Native apps are built specifically for a single platform using platform-specific programming languages and tools. For iOS, developers use Swift, while Android apps are typically built with Kotlin. Native apps are installed directly on the device and interact seamlessly with the operating system, providing the best possible performance and user experience.

Key Advantages of Native Apps:

  • High performance: Compiled directly to machine code, resulting in faster execution and smooth animations.
  • Seamless OS integration: Full access to device features such as cameras, GPS, sensors, and push notifications.
  • Superior UX: Optimized for platform-specific design standards, giving users a polished, intuitive interface.

For businesses in Canada, Custom iOS App Development is particularly crucial for creating apps that require reliability, scalability, and deep integration with Apple’s ecosystem. Industries like fintech, healthcare, and e-commerce rely on native apps to handle complex transactions and sensitive data securely.

What Is Hybrid App Development?

Hybrid apps combine web technologies such as HTML, CSS, and JavaScript with a native container that allows the app to run on multiple platforms. Instead of writing separate code for iOS and Android, hybrid development frameworks like React Native, Flutter, and Ionic enable developers to use a single codebase across platforms.

Key Advantages of Hybrid Apps:

  • Faster time-to-market: One codebase reduces development time and simplifies updates.
  • Lower initial cost: Shared code means fewer resources are required for development.
  • Cross-platform compatibility: Apps run on both iOS and Android, making them ideal for smaller projects or MVPs.

However, hybrid apps often face performance and UX limitations compared to native apps, especially in complex, resource-intensive applications. This is why the debate between native vs hybrid app development in Canada continues, as businesses must balance speed, cost, and quality when choosing an approach.

Swift Mobile App Development Canada: Why Native Wins

For businesses in Canada looking to build high-quality iOS applications, Swift mobile app development in Canada remains the gold standard. Swift, Apple’s modern programming language, has transformed native app development by offering high performance, safety, and seamless integration with Apple’s ecosystem. Let’s explore why native apps built with Swift continue to outperform hybrid alternatives.

Swift’s Role in iOS Development

Swift is a modern, safe, and high-performance programming language designed specifically for iOS, macOS, watchOS, and tvOS. Unlike hybrid solutions, Swift apps are compiled directly into machine code, which results in faster execution, smoother animations, and reduced crashes.

Swift also provides developers with access to the latest Apple frameworks, including:

  • SwiftUI – a declarative UI framework for building intuitive interfaces efficiently
  • ARKit – for immersive augmented reality experiences
  • Combine – for handling asynchronous events and data streams

This combination of performance, safety, and framework support makes Swift the preferred choice for businesses seeking to deliver enterprise-grade iOS apps in Canada.

Full Access to Apple Ecosystem Features

Native apps developed with Swift enjoy deep integration with iOS APIs. This allows developers to leverage:

  • SiriKit – for voice-controlled app interactions
  • Core ML – for machine learning-powered functionalities
  • Camera and ARKit – for advanced imaging and AR features

Such integration ensures that apps can fully utilize device capabilities, resulting in smoother interactions, enhanced performance, and features that hybrid apps often struggle to replicate.

Superior User Experience & Performance

Performance is a critical factor in user satisfaction. Swift-built native apps offer:

  • Faster load times and minimal lag
  • Smooth, responsive animations
  • Reduced crashes and bugs

These advantages translate to higher user engagement, better app store ratings, and long-term retention. For Canadian companies in sectors like fintech, healthcare, and retail, this can make a significant difference in business outcomes.

By choosing Swift mobile app development Canada, businesses ensure that their apps are future-proof, reliable, and aligned with user expectations, something hybrid solutions often cannot match.

Swift mobile app development Canada

Hybrid Apps: Flexibility and Faster Deployment

While native apps excel in performance and user experience, hybrid app development has gained popularity due to its flexibility and cost-effectiveness. Hybrid apps are ideal for businesses that want to reach both iOS and Android users quickly, especially when resources or timelines are limited.

Single Codebase Across Platforms

Hybrid apps are developed using web technologies like HTML, CSS, and JavaScript, wrapped in a native container. This allows developers to write code once and deploy it across multiple platforms, including iOS and Android.

Benefits:

  • Faster development cycles compared to building separate native apps
  • Quicker rollout of updates and bug fixes
  • Simplifies cross-platform feature implementation

This makes hybrid apps an attractive option for startups and small businesses testing their mobile product ideas.

Lower Initial Costs & Easier Maintenance

Developing a single codebase reduces the initial investment required to launch an app on multiple platforms. Additionally, maintenance is simplified, as updates and patches only need to be applied once rather than separately for iOS and Android.

Advantages:

  • Reduced development budget
  • Faster iteration for MVPs or market testing
  • Efficient team collaboration with fewer specialized developers

Modern Hybrid Frameworks Narrowing the Gap

Recent advancements in hybrid frameworks like React Native and Flutter have significantly improved performance, UX, and native feature access. For example:

Despite these improvements, hybrid apps still lag behind native solutions in terms of raw performance, hardware integration, and complex animations, especially for resource-intensive applications.

This balance between speed, cost, and performance highlights why businesses must carefully evaluate native vs hybrid app development in Canada before choosing the right approach. 

To dive deeper into this comparison, Learn the key differences between React Native and native apps to choose the best approach for performance, UX, and scalability. 

Read More: React Native vs Native Mobile App Development Comparison

Side-by-Side Comparison: Native vs Hybrid

Understanding how native and hybrid apps differ across key factors is essential for Canadian businesses making decisions in iOS app development in Canada. The table below highlights the main differences:

FactorNative (Swift)Hybrid
PerformanceCompiled directly to machine code, delivering fast execution, smooth animations, and minimal crashes.Runs through a web or bridge layer, which can cause slower performance, especially for resource-intensive apps.
User Experience (UX)Optimized for the platform, providing intuitive, seamless interfaces.Offers a consistent design across platforms, but may feel less native and slightly less responsive.
Development CostHigher upfront cost due to separate iOS and Android development.Lower initial cost since one codebase works for multiple platforms.
Time-to-MarketLonger development cycles as each platform requires separate coding.Faster deployment because of a shared codebase and simplified updates.
Access to Device FeaturesFull access to all device hardware and iOS APIs, including camera, sensors, ARKit, and Core ML.Limited access; relies on plugins or third-party libraries, which may lag behind platform updates.
MaintenanceRequires platform-specific updates and ongoing support.Unified updates across platforms, making maintenance simpler but sometimes less optimized.

Key Takeaways:

  • Native apps excel in performance, UX, and device feature access, making them ideal for enterprise-grade or complex iOS applications.
  • Hybrid apps are best for faster deployment, lower initial cost, and simpler maintenance, making them suitable for MVPs, prototypes, or small-scale apps.
  • For Canadian businesses targeting iOS users, native development with Swift ensures long-term reliability, high user satisfaction, and future-proof scalability.

Why Swift Still Rules Canadian Tech

Even as hybrid frameworks gain popularity, native iOS development with Swift remains the preferred choice for Canadian businesses. From enterprise solutions to consumer apps, Swift delivers performance, security, and reliability that hybrid alternatives often cannot match.

Swift mobile app development Canada

1. Growing Adoption of iOS in Canada

    Canada boasts one of the highest iPhone penetration rates globally, with millions of Canadians using iOS devices daily. According to Statista’s 2025 report, Apple holds a significant market share in Canada’s smartphone market, reinforcing the importance of iOS-focused development. This widespread adoption has created a market that expects apps to be fast, secure, and highly intuitive.

    Businesses that invest in Swift mobile app development in Canada can meet these expectations by delivering:

    • High performance: Smooth, responsive apps with minimal crashes or lag
    • Strong security: Protection of sensitive data, critical for fintech, healthcare, and enterprise apps
    • Superior user experience: Intuitive interfaces and seamless interactions that keep users engaged

    As a result, Canadian enterprises increasingly favor native apps over hybrid solutions, ensuring quality and reliability for both users and businesses.

    2. Scenarios Where Native Apps Are Essential

      Certain applications demand the full power of native development:

      • Performance-intensive apps: Real-time analytics, AR/VR applications, and high-traffic fintech platforms require direct machine code execution and high responsiveness.
      • Security-sensitive apps: Apps handling financial transactions, health records, or personal data rely on Swift’s native security frameworks and iOS encryption.
      • Hardware-reliant apps: Applications utilizing cameras, sensors, ARKit, or Core ML need deep integration with device capabilities that hybrid apps cannot fully provide, including specialized IoT mobile app development services.

      For businesses pursuing long-term, enterprise-ready iOS apps, native development is the safest and most future-proof choice.

      3. When Hybrid Makes Sense

        While native apps are ideal for high-performance requirements, hybrid apps still have their place:

        • Startups testing MVPs: Quickly launch and validate ideas across iOS and Android
        • Budget-conscious projects: Lower upfront development costs with a single codebase
        • Rapid market testing: Quickly gather user feedback before committing to a full native build

        This highlights the ongoing debate in native vs hybrid app development in Canada—but for performance, security, and long-term scalability, Swift continues to lead the way.

        Real‑World Use Cases

        Understanding theoretical differences is one thing; seeing how these approaches are applied in real projects helps clarify when native or hybrid makes sense. Companies like Nectarbits build both native and hybrid apps, depending on client goals and technical requirements, making them a good reference for real‑world decision-making.

        Successful Native Apps

        Native iOS apps are ideal when performance, security, and deep device integration matter most. Many enterprise and consumer solutions fall into this category:

        Enterprise & Industry Apps

        Large‑scale solutions, like financial, healthcare, logistics, or utility apps, often choose native because they require precise performance, smooth animations, and strong security. For example:

        • Custom iOS solutions that align with company branding, scalable architecture, and intuitive UX (as offered by Nectarbits’ iOS team). These apps are built with native toolsets like Swift and deliver excellent performance on iPhone and iPad.

        Performance‑Critical Applications

        • Real‑time data apps (e.g., analytics dashboards or live reporting tools) benefit from native execution that minimizes lag and load time.
        • High‑security apps such as fintech or health platforms leverage native frameworks to tap into iOS encryption, secure storage, and OS‑level protections. Native apps can adopt the latest Apple security practices at launch rather than waiting for third‑party plugin support.

        Immersive Experiences

        • AR/VR and advanced camera integration apps rely on frameworks like ARKit, which are available only through native development and provide a seamless, highly interactive user experience on compatible devices.

        Overall, Swift mobile app development in Canada delivers the responsiveness, polish, and deep device access required for sophisticated applications.

        Successful Hybrid Apps

        Hybrid apps provide a fast, cross‑platform path to deployment and are especially effective when speed and cost control are key priorities.

        Content‑Focused & Internal Tools

        Many businesses build hybrid apps for use cases where heavy native optimization is not mission‑critical:

        • Content delivery apps that push updates, articles, or videos to users without deep hardware needs.
        • Internal business tools such as employee dashboards, management utilities, or simple productivity apps, where users interact with web content wrapped in an app UI.

        Frameworks like React Native hybrid mobile app solutions allow developers (including teams at companies like Nectarbits) to build these apps quickly and maintain one codebase for both iOS and Android.

        MVPs and Early Market Tests

        Startups often begin with hybrid apps to validate product ideas and test market demand before investing in fully native solutions. Because hybrid apps share code across platforms, they reduce initial development time and cost, enabling startups to iterate rapidly.

        For example, many early versions of apps built by hybrid frameworks focus on core functionality and simple user pathways, helping founders gather feedback before committing to more sophisticated native enhancements.

        Key Insight

        Both native and hybrid approaches have their place in real‑world projects:

        • Native (Swift) apps excel when performance, security, and UX are top priorities, particularly for enterprise and high‑impact consumer apps.
        • Hybrid apps shine when speed, cross‑platform reach, and reduced cost matter most, such as MVPs, internal systems, or simple content platforms.

        This reflects the ongoing conversation in native vs hybrid app development in Canada; each approach brings value, and the right choice depends on the project’s goals, audience, and long‑term vision.

        How to Choose Between Native and Hybrid

        Choosing between native iOS app development in Canada and hybrid solutions is a critical decision for businesses looking to build successful mobile apps. The choice depends on factors like budget, timeline, user experience, and performance needs, as well as long-term scalability and target audience preferences.

        Native apps, particularly those built with Swift, excel in performance, security, and deep device integration, making them ideal for complex, performance-critical, or enterprise-grade apps. Hybrid apps, on the other hand, are best for simpler apps, MVPs, or projects with tight budgets, offering faster development across platforms but sometimes compromising on performance or advanced functionality.

        A quick comparison can help clarify which approach fits your project:

        FactorNative (Swift)Hybrid
        Performance & UXOptimized for iOS devices, smooth animations, fast execution, and full hardware integrationAdequate for general use, consistent across platforms, but may lag for resource-intensive apps
        Development & MaintenanceHigher upfront cost and longer timeline; requires platform-specific updatesLower cost and faster time-to-market; single codebase simplifies maintenance
        Best Use CasesEnterprise apps, fintech, healthcare, AR/VR, and apps requiring security and high performanceMVPs, content apps, internal tools, and apps needing rapid deployment
        Long-Term ScalabilityHigh, future-proof, fully aligned with the Apple ecosystemModerate; may require native rewrite for advanced features later

        By evaluating your project against these criteria, businesses can make a well-informed choice. Canadian companies that invest in Swift mobile app development in Canada ensure their apps are not only reliable and secure but also future-ready with the performance and UX that users expect. For comprehensive support across all development needs, consider partnering with experts offering Mobile App Development Services.

        Future Trends in Mobile App Development

        As we move into 2026, mobile app development continues to evolve rapidly. Businesses in Canada must stay ahead of trends to ensure apps are high-performing, scalable, and future-proof. For iOS, this means leveraging the full potential of Swift mobile app development in Canada.

        1 Modern Swift Features Driving Innovation

        Apple’s Swift ecosystem is constantly expanding with features that make native app development more efficient and powerful:

        • SwiftUI – A declarative UI framework that allows developers to build responsive, visually appealing interfaces with less code, reducing development time while maintaining native performance.
        • Combine – Apple’s framework for handling asynchronous events, enabling real-time data updates and smoother app interactions.
        • Async/Await – Simplifies asynchronous programming, making apps faster, more reliable, and easier to maintain.

        Adopting these tools ensures apps are optimized for iOS devices, delivering the speed, stability, and user experience that Canadian users expect.

        2 Cross-Platform Frameworks Are Improving

        Frameworks like Flutter and React Native have made significant strides in recent years, offering near-native performance for simpler apps. Startups and small businesses increasingly rely on these frameworks to launch MVPs quickly across multiple platforms.

        However, for performance-intensive applications, native iOS apps built with Swift still outperform hybrid solutions in:

        • App load times
        • Smooth animations
        • Hardware integration (AR, sensors, Core ML)
        • Security and compliance

        In other words, while hybrid frameworks are catching up, native development remains superior for high-performance and enterprise-grade apps.

        3 Staying Future-Proof in 2026

        For Canadian businesses planning long-term mobile strategies, investing in Swift mobile app development in Canada is essential:

        • Ensures compatibility with the latest iOS features and devices
        • Provides a stable and scalable foundation for future updates
        • Delivers better user experience, security, and retention, which are critical in competitive markets like fintech, healthcare, and e-commerce

        With Swift and modern iOS frameworks, companies can confidently build apps that remain relevant, secure, and high-performing well into the future. Businesses can also leverage White Label Web Development services to scale their offerings while maintaining quality standards.

        Swift mobile app development Canada

        Conclusion

        In the rapidly evolving world of mobile app development, Swift mobile app development in Canada continues to set the standard for high-performance, secure, and scalable iOS applications. Native apps built with Swift deliver superior user experience, seamless integration with device features, and robust security, making them the preferred choice for long-term, enterprise-ready projects.

        Hybrid apps, while improving in performance and versatility, remain best suited for MVPs, content-focused apps, or projects with limited scope and budget. They provide a faster, cost-effective way to enter the market, but they often cannot match the performance, UX, or advanced capabilities of native apps.

        For Canadian businesses aiming to build apps that are future-proof, high-performing, and fully aligned with iOS ecosystem standards, investing in native Swift development is the smartest path forward. By carefully evaluating project goals, performance needs, and long-term scalability, companies can choose the right approach and ensure their apps stand out in a competitive market.

        Continue Your Journey

        Ready to explore cross-platform alternatives? Discover the most popular cross-platform frameworks and when to use them for fast, cost-effective app development. This comprehensive guide will help you understand which framework best fits your project needs and budget constraints.

        FAQs:

        1: What is the difference between native and hybrid mobile app development?

        Native apps are built specifically for a single platform, like iOS apps using Swift, offering superior performance, smooth UX, and full access to device features. Hybrid apps use a single codebase for multiple platforms with frameworks like React Native or Flutter, allowing faster development and lower initial costs, but often with limited hardware integration and slightly lower performance.

        2: Why is Swift mobile app development preferred in Canada?

        Canada has high iPhone adoption and user expectations for secure, reliable, and high-performing apps. Swift mobile app development in Canada enables developers to build native iOS apps that are fast, secure, future-proof, and fully compatible with Apple’s ecosystem, making it ideal for enterprise-grade applications and industries like fintech, healthcare, and e-commerce.

        3: When should a business choose hybrid app development instead of native?

        Hybrid apps are best suited for startups, MVPs, or projects with limited budgets. They allow companies to quickly launch apps across both iOS and Android using a single codebase, ideal for content-focused apps, internal tools, or testing ideas before investing in full native development.

        4: Will hybrid apps outperform native apps in the future?

        While hybrid frameworks like Flutter and React Native are improving, native apps built with Swift still outperform hybrid apps in performance-critical areas like AR/VR, real-time analytics, security, and complex hardware integration. For long-term, high-performance, and enterprise-ready applications, native development remains the most reliable choice in 2026.

        Previous Article

        How Much Does It Cost to Build a Fuel Delivery App in 2026?

        Subscribe to our Newsletter

        Subscribe to our email newsletter to get the latest posts delivered right to your email.
        Pure inspiration, zero spam ✨